Do Not Disturb Review

Do Not Disturb is a film by John Ainslie starring Kimberly Laferriere and Rogan Christopher. It is a film about a couple on a rocky path who just married. A miscarriage has put a huge strain on them both so a getaway to the beach felt like a good idea. Just they start to bring out the worst in each other and true feelings come out. They meet up with another couple to party which is an issue with them only for it to go wrong.

The next day they take a trip to the beach and meet a passed-out man on the beach hight out of his mind. Who gives them an unreal amount of drugs as he makes his way to the ocean. They leave in a hurry freaked out by the man back at the hotel Jack gets the bright idea to take some drugs but Chloe wants to go dancing. Setting off a while wind of days full of drugs, sex, and some primal urges.

They are about to find out the depths of the drug-induced madness when the pieces and flashbacks come. Chloe and Jack are in a world of hurt as they try to piece together what they did and how to get rid of the evidence. A wild downward spiral of drugs mixed with true feelings and some deep emotions. The love-hate relationship they have and the depths Chloe will go are unreal. I give this one a 7 out of 10 for the carnage Chole causes and how far she is willing to take it to get away. I will say it is a bit of a slow burn but the flashbacks fill in the gap.
